Sin + cose<br>If tan0 = 1 then, find the values of<br>sec 0 + cosec​
steposvetlana [31]

Answer:

We know that:

Tan(x) = sin(x)/cos(x)

We know that:

Tan(θ) = 1 = sin(θ)/cos(θ)

we can rewrite this as:

sin(θ)/cos(θ) = 1

sin(θ) = cos(θ)

If you know the table of notable angles, the angle such that this is true is θ = 45°

sin(45°) = 1/√2 = cos(45°)

Now we want to find the value of:

sec(θ) + cosec(θ)

Where:

sec(θ) = 1/cos(θ)

cosec(θ) = 1/sin(θ)

And we already know the values of the sine and cosine function, then:

sec(45°) + cosec(45°) = 1/cos(45°) + 1/sin(45°) = 2*(1/( 1/√2)) = 2*√2

Then, given that:

Tan(θ) = 1

We can conclude that:

sec(θ) + cosec(θ) = 2*√2

Consider circle T with radius 24 in. And 0=startfraction 5 pi over 6 endfraction radians. Circle T is shown. Line segments S T a
satela [25.4K]

Answer:

20\pi $ inches or \approx 62.83$ inches

Step-by-step explanation:

\text{Central Angle of Arc SV}=\dfrac{5\pi}{6}$ rad$\\\text{Radius of Circle T}=24 in.\\\\\text{Length of an arc} = \dfrac{\theta}{2\pi} \times 2\pi r

Therefore:

\text{Length of minor arc SV} = \dfrac{\frac{5\pi}{6}}{2\pi} \times 2\pi \times 24\\=20\pi $ inches\\\approx 62.83$ inches

The length of minor arc SV is 62.83 inches.
